The second Innovation Zero Conference will take place in London and offer opportunities for UKGBC members to learn more about the acceleration of sustainability in the built environment.
Taking place at the end of April 2024, the second year of Innovation Zero will bring together 12,000 delegates who develop, produce, deploy, and fund low carbon solutions.
Supported by the UK Government, the conference will see over 600 speakers talking on a range of climate change mitigation topics, many of which related to the decarbonisation of our built environment.
UKGBC’s partnership with Innovation Zero comes in a crucial year for sustainability, widening the reach of our initiatives in the built environment and the solutions we have at our fingertips.
Notably, Head of Climate Action, Yetunde Abdul, will speak at the session ‘The Roadmap to Energy Efficiency and Biodiversity’ at the Built Environment Forum on the 30th April. She will be appearing alongside: Andy Haigh, Director of Climate Positive Solutions – Grosvenor Group; Patrick Harvie, Minister for Zero Carbon Buildings, Active Travel & Tenants’ Rights – Scottish Parliament; Melanie Leech CBE, Chief Executive – British Property Federation; and Audrey Nugent, Director of Global Advocacy – World Green Building Council (WGBC).
